Job Profile & Responsibilities

A Gujarati Stenographer is primarily responsible for taking dictation in Gujarati shorthand and transcribing it into Gujarati longhand. Key duties include:

  • Recording official proceedings, meetings, and conversations accurately in shorthand.
  • Transcribing shorthand notes into clear and grammatically correct Gujarati text.
  • Preparing official letters, reports, notices, and other documents.
  • Managing files, documents, and correspondence.
  • Operating computers and relevant software for typing and document management.
  • Maintaining confidentiality of sensitive information.
  • Assisting senior officials with administrative tasks as required.

Eligibility Criteria for Gujarati Stenographer 2026

To be eligible for Gujarati Stenographer positions, candidates must meet the following criteria:

  • Educational Qualification: Typically, a Bachelor's degree (any discipline) from a recognized university. Some recruitments may accept 12th pass with a specific vocational qualification.
  • Technical Skills:
    • Proficiency in Gujarati shorthand (speed usually 80-100 words per minute).
    • Proficiency in Gujarati typing (speed usually 30-40 words per minute).
    • Basic computer knowledge (MS Office, email, internet).
    • Knowledge of Gujarati language grammar and vocabulary is essential.
  • Age Limit: Generally, candidates should be between 18 and 35 years old as of the application deadline. Age relaxations are provided for SC/ST/OBC and other reserved categories as per government norms.
  • Nationality: Must be a citizen of India.

Selection Process & Exam Pattern

The selection process for Gujarati Stenographer roles typically involves multiple stages, designed to assess both linguistic and technical skills:

  1. Written Examination: A preliminary objective-type exam often tests General Knowledge, Gujarati Language, English Language, Reasoning Ability, and Arithmetical Ability.
  2. Shorthand & Typing Skill Test: Candidates who qualify in the written exam will undergo a practical test. This involves taking dictation in Gujarati shorthand and then transcribing it on a computer with a specified typing speed. Accuracy is paramount.
  3. Document Verification: Successful candidates from the skill test will have their original documents verified.
  4. Interview (if applicable): Some recruiting bodies may conduct a personal interview to assess the candidate's overall suitability.

Typical Syllabus Topics: General Awareness, Gujarati Grammar and Comprehension, English Grammar and Comprehension, Logical Reasoning, Quantitative Aptitude.

Salary Structure & Allowances (2026)

Gujarati Stenographers are appointed in various government pay scales. Upon joining, they are typically placed in Pay Level-4, with a basic pay ranging from Rs. 25,500 to Rs. 81,100. With experience and promotions, they can advance to higher pay levels (up to Level-7 and beyond). In addition to basic pay, selected candidates are entitled to Dearness Allowance (DA), House Rent Allowance (HRA), and other admissible allowances as per the Government of Gujarat's regulations.

How to Apply for Gujarati Stenographer Vacancies

Recruitment notifications for Gujarati Stenographer positions are released by different authorities. Candidates must regularly visit the official websites to find the latest openings:

  • Gujarat High Court: Check the 'Recruitment' or 'Notifications' section on the official Gujarat High Court website (gujarathighcourt.nic.in).
  • District Courts: Notifications are often published on the respective District Court websites within Gujarat or consolidated by the High Court.
  • State Government Departments: Various departments like General Administration Department (GAD), Revenue Department, etc., may have their own recruitment drives or recruit through the Gujarat Public Service Commission (GPSC).
  • Public Sector Undertakings (PSUs): PSUs operating in Gujarat may also announce vacancies on their careers pages.

Candidates are advised to read the official notification carefully for specific application procedures, important dates, and required documents before applying online.
